Birdel F. Jackson, III (2020)

jacksonBirdel F. Jackson, Ill, was appointed to The University of Toledo Board of Trustees in July 2018.  He serves as a National Trustee and is a member of the Board's Academic and Student Affairs Committee and the Trusteeship and Governance Committee.

Jackson is President of the Jackson-Davis Foundation, awarding scholarships to civil engineering students.  He is a former UT alumni president, received the 2001 Civil Engineer of the Year award, and was a Gold T and Blue T alumni achievement awards recipient. He serves on the UT College of Engineering Industrial Advisory Board and School of Civil Engineering’s Industrial Advisory Board.

Jackson is a Civil Engineering graduate of The University of Toledo.  He earned a Masters in Civil Engineering from Georgia Tech and is an emeritus member of the Civil Engineering Advisory Board and the Academy of Distinguished Engineering Graduates.

He is a registered Professional Engineer in Georgia, Ohio and South Carolina; a member of the American Society of Civil Engineers, National Organization of Minority Architects, National Technical Association and an Entrepreneur of the Year by the National Society of Black Engineers.

Mr. Jackson is a Life Member of Omega Psi Phi Fraternity Inc., licensed private pilot and president of the Atlanta Chapter of the Black Pilots of America.
